Strategies to Revive a Struggling Bank Stock

In the ever-volatile world of banking, not all stocks shine equally. Some institutions find themselves relegated to the sidelines—unloved by investors, underperforming in the market. Recently, a newly appointed CEO has taken the reins of one such bank and is determined to change its fate. But what strategies can this new leader implement to transform one of Wall Street’s most neglected stocks into a success story?


1. Establishing a Clear Vision

Leadership begins with vision. For the new CEO, setting a bold, forward-thinking, and achievable vision is key to restoring confidence. Whether the focus is digital transformation, expanding into new markets, or revamping core services, communicating this vision clearly can inspire employees, investors, and stakeholders alike.


2. Streamlining Operations

Operational efficiency is essential for improving margins and competitiveness. Key areas for improvement include:

  • Technology Integration: Automating processes and improving online infrastructure can enhance efficiency and customer experience.

  • Employee Training: Upskilling employees to handle new tools and systems ensures smoother transitions and better service.

  • Vendor Management: Reevaluating contracts and partnerships can lead to cost savings.


3. Rebuilding Customer Trust

Customer confidence is vital, especially when a bank has struggled. Strategies to rebuild that trust include:

  • Transparent Communication: Using social media, newsletters, and customer forums to share updates and engage openly.

  • Feedback Loops: Actively collecting and responding to customer feedback to improve products and services.

  • Loyalty Programs: Re-engaging past customers with incentives can help recover lost business.


4. Emphasizing Sustainability

Sustainability is no longer optional—it’s expected. The CEO can embrace this by:

  • Green Financing: Offering loans with favorable terms to sustainable businesses.

  • Reducing Carbon Footprint: Implementing eco-friendly operations.

  • Community Investment: Supporting local projects and causes to build goodwill.


5. Boosting Digital Presence

Digital relevance is a must in today’s banking world. Initiatives may include:

  • Innovative Online Services: Improving app and web platforms to meet the expectations of tech-savvy users.

  • Social Media Engagement: Humanizing the brand and keeping customers informed through consistent online interaction.

  • Content Marketing: Providing educational and value-driven content to attract new users and maintain interest.


6. Engaging Investors

Investor relations should be a top priority. Key approaches:

  • Regular Progress Reports: Keep investors in the loop with transparent updates.

  • Open Forums: Allow investors to engage in Q&A sessions or town halls with leadership.

  • Investor Events: Hosting webinars or briefings to maintain trust and showcase long-term strategy.


The Impact of Leadership Changes on Stock Performance

Changes at the executive level can significantly influence market sentiment. When a new CEO takes charge, markets often react based on their perceived potential.

Factors Influencing Stock Movement After a CEO Appointment:

  • Management Style: A dynamic, innovative leader often attracts investor optimism.

  • Strategic Direction: A clear, exciting plan can inspire market confidence.

  • Public Perception: A CEO with a proven track record boosts credibility.

  • Financial Background: Investors analyze past achievements to gauge future success.

  • Regulatory Acumen: Navigating compliance with confidence helps ensure stability.

While some stocks rally on leadership change, others stagnate if initial optimism isn’t followed by performance. Economic conditions also influence how much impact a leadership shift has on stock behavior. In boom periods, bold moves may yield better results than during downturns.

Transparency during the transition is crucial. A well-communicated plan can temper volatility, while silence or vagueness can create investor doubt.
